"Release me at once!" Was shouted throughout the dim night.
"Death is your only friend now, thief!" An enraged voice countered and sent chills down any bystander's spine.
"If it weren't for my sword being stripped from my side, your head would be rolling on the very ground that you stand upon." It sounded of no threat, but a promise made by the thief.
As I neared the small clearing, the light from the torches burned my poorly adjusted sight. When my vision was finally suitable, I witnessed the thief was indeed a man, his teeth gritted with rage. Though his eyes, the storm within them captivated me so. No man such as he could be labeled as that, especially when his eyes screamed his innocence.
"That will be enough." I called out to all those to hear. All cheers,  all arguing seized at that moment as they turned to whomever interrupted.
"Your Highness." The voice in the crowd was but a whisper, but everyone heard it's ring. Then, his eyes met mine. My breath hitched from his intensity.
